Description
3-Iodobenzylamine Hydrochloride CAS NO 3718-88-5 is a halogenated benzylamine derivative that serves as a versatile and critical building block in advanced organic synthesis. Its value lies in providing a functionalized aromatic scaffold with both an amine handle and an iodine atom suitable for further cross-coupling reactions. This compound is essential for researchers and manufacturers in the pharmaceutical and agrochemical industries, particularly for developing active pharmaceutical ingredients (APIs) and novel chemical entities.
Application
- Pharmaceutical Intermediate: Key building block for the synthesis of potential drug candidates, especially in medicinal chemistry for structure-activity relationship (SAR) studies.
- Agrochemical Research: Used in the development of novel herbicides, fungicides, and pesticides that require halogenated aromatic structures.
- Chemical Synthesis Reagent: The iodine substituent makes it a prime candidate for further functionalization via palladium-catalyzed cross-coupling reactions (e.g., Suzuki, Sonogashira).
- Ligand and Catalyst Preparation: Acts as a precursor for synthesizing specialized ligands used in homogeneous catalysis.
- Material Science Research: Employed in the creation of organic electronic materials and advanced polymers.
- Bioconjugation and Probe Development: Useful for creating fluorescent probes or affinity labels in biochemical research due to its reactive amine group.
Basic Information
| Item | Details |
|---|---|
| Product Name | 3-Iodobenzylamine Hydrochloride |
| CAS No. | 3718-88-5 |
| Molecular Formula | C7H9IN·HCl |
| Molecular Weight | 269.52 g/mol |
| Synonyms | (3-Iodophenyl)methanamine hydrochloride; 1-(3-Iodobenzyl)amine hydrochloride; 3-Iodo-α-toluidine hydrochloride; m-Iodobenzylamine HCl; 3-Iodobenzenemethanamine hydrochloride; Benzenemethanamine, 3-iodo-, hydrochloride; 3-Iodo-benzylamine hydrochloride |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ept tightly sealed after use to prevent degradation from atmospheric moisture.
